Herbed salisbury steaks
4 Servings
Ingredients
Quantity | Ingredient | |
---|---|---|
1 | pounds | Lean ground beef |
1 | Garlic clove, minced | |
2 | tablespoons | Dehydrated vegetable flakes, |
(onions,carrots,tomatoes, celery,and/or bell peppers) | ||
½ | teaspoon | Dry mustard |
½ | teaspoon | Salt |
1 | cup | Garlic and herb marinade/ sauce (8.9 to 12 oz.jar) |
1 | Jar (4 1/2 oz.) sliced mushrooms, drained |
Directions
In a medium bowl, combine ground beef, garlic, vegetable flakes, mustard, and salt. Shape the mixture into 4 oval patties, each about ½ inch thick.
Lightly coat a large skillet with nonstick cooking spray and heat over medium-high heat until hot. Add the patties and cook 2 to 3 minutes on each side, or until browned. Add marinade/sauce and mushrooms.
Reduce heat to low, cover, and simmer 8 to 10 minutes, or until the beef patties are no longer pink in the center. Yield 4 servings Typed in MMFormat by cjhartlin@... Source: Mr. Food's Easy Cooking Nov/Dec 1999
